I think we all gain some knowledge from having pets & when we share that knowledge it helps us understand our pets better.
One thing I have learned, to help win the trust of a cat, is to look at them and blink very slowly.I am sure some cat owners have seen that on the internet, but the RSPCA gave me another tip that works really well......

After you have done 2 slow blinks, turn your head to one side & it is likely that the cat will do the same when he starts to trust you.
So far Mr Grey has started to come when I call him ( providing he is within earshot & he seems much more relaxed when I blink. THEY ARE MUCH BETTER IF YOU CAN SQUAT TO GET DOWN TO THEIR LEVEL...but my knees are a but painful at the moment, so i just have to get as low as I can!

Yes, that's exactly what I do, though I haven't seen it explained. I think it's pure logic.

If a cat is surprised or uneasy in some way, their eyes will be wide open and alert in case of any danger. The same would be the case if the cat is about to attack or pounce on a prey.

I keep my eyes half closed in an attempt to show the cat that I'm relaxed and not about to do anything unexpected, and slow blinking also helps.

I haven't tried intentionally turning my head to the side, but I can understand that it would complement the appearance of being relaxed and not aggressive.

If I knew how to purr, I'd do that as well.

Act like a cat!
